Moonbug has hired former Disney VP Francesca Romana Gianesin to head up its licensing business in EMEA, Australia and New Zealand.
In her newly created head of consumer products role, Gianesin will focus on kids brands including CoComelon, Little Baby Bum and Blippi. She’s based in the UK, and will work closely with Moonbug’s L&M team in the US.
A 20-year Disney alum, Gianesin most recently served as SVP of Disneyland Paris, leading strategy and design for the theme park’s experiences. During her lengthy tenure, she also served as VP of consumer products for EMEA, with responsibility for developing Disney’s brands in the fashion, lifestyle and apparel categories in 42 countries. Before joining Disney in 2001, Gianesin held sales positions at SC Johnson and Unichips.
Kevin Mayer and Tom Staggs’ company Candle Media acquired Moonbug last November. After building up its content catalogue by acquiring brands such as CoCoMelon in 2020 and the Little Angel YouTube network in February, Moonbug has been hiring new talent to expand the ancillary reach of its IPs. In February, the company brought in former Nickelodeon VP Susan Vargo as its first-ever head of live events. And a month later, it set up former NBCUniversal consumer products manager Marisela Escobedo as its senior territory manager in Latin America.
